      Meaning of the first name Makula

      Origin

      African - Baganda of Uganda

      Meaning

      Pearl

      Variations

      Makala, Nakula, Maulana
      The name Makula derives from the African - Baganda culture of Uganda and holds the symbolic meaning of Pearl. This unique and elegant name carries a rich history that reflects the cultural heritage of the Baganda people. In traditional Baganda society, pearls were highly regarded and considered rare treasures. They were often associated with beauty, purity, and grace, making the name Makula an embodiment of these qualities.
